What WAURVAFA-A means

WAU RVAFA · A
WAU
the World Manufacturer Identifier Audi registered — assembled in Germany
RVAFA
together encode the A8 line — Sedan, 4.2L 8cyl — as Audi filed it, these five characters are read as one block, not letter by letter
A
in position 10 — model year 2010
9, 11–17
differ on every car: check digit, plant code and the serial number
